
Jonathan Stuckey has been praised for his "smooth deep voice" (Thomas Dyer, Berkshire Fine Arts) as well as his "restrained eloquence and refined bass color" (Robert Rollin, Cleveland Classical). Most recently seen as Lord Capulet in Opera Western Reserve's Romeo + Juliet, his other recent engagements include Banco in Verdi's Macbeth with Opera Western Reserve, Porgy in Gershwin's Porgy and Bess with The Cleveland Opera, Pitkin in Bernstein's
On the Town with Resonance Works Pittsburgh, and Sarastro in Mozart's The Magic Flute with Resonanz Opera.
Jonathan holds a Master's Degree in Vocal Performance from The Peabody Conservatory of Music, where he studied with John Shirley-Quirk.
